How to Choose an Automatic Vacuum Cleaner

Many robotic vacuum cleaners are fitted with smart mapping technology and advanced sensors. These features allow them to navigate through homes and get to difficult corners. They are also great for those who suffer from allergies as they reduce the chance of contact with dust and pet hair.

The Eufy X10 is a top choice. It is fitted with the most effective technology for object avoidance in its class, and is trained to stay away from coffee bags, socks, and other objects. It can even slip beneath low ottomans to clean under them.

Wi-Fi connectivity

Many smart vacuum cleaners work well without Wi-Fi. However connecting your robot to internet access unlocks advanced features that improve the efficiency and comfort. They include precise home mapping, customizable cleaning preferences and remote vacuum cleaner control using a mobile app. Some robots allow you to label it. The app also allows regular updates to the vacuum cleaner's firmware.

It is easy to connect the robot vacuum cleaner to WiFi, however you must follow the directions from the manufacturer and check your router's settings. Most modern vacuum cleaners operate on 2.4GHz signals. These have a wider coverage area and are more reliable than 5GHz connections. Dual-band routers can be configured to broadcast both 5GHz and 2.4GHz signals. If you're using a dual band router, make sure to select the 2.4GHz network on your phone during setup.

Navigation system

The navigation system of a robot vacuum is vital in its ability to thoroughly clean and avoid obstacles. There are a variety of navigation systems, ranging from simple bump sensors to advanced mapping technology. Selecting the right one will make your robot auto vacuum cleaner more efficient and effective.

The navigation of the most basic robot vacuums is built on a combination of sensors and algorithms. They employ bump sensors to detect solids and infrared sensor to detect cold or hot objects. This lets the robot avoid furniture and other large, heavy objects. The sensors help the robot track its position in space which allows it to navigate precisely.

Advanced robot vacuums employ cameras to improve navigation accuracy. Cameras use a lens and sensor to record images of the surrounding environment and analyzes them for its position. The robot uses the image data to identify obstacles, and can create an outline of the room cleaning robot (q.044300.net post to a company blog) to plan its journey. Additionally the camera can detect things like windows and doors, and avoid them.

The most advanced robotic vacuums make use of LIDAR technology to scan the room and create 3D maps. This technology is similar in a variety of ways to the self-driving vehicle system. LIDAR unlike other kinds of sensors, is less affected by changes to lighting conditions. This makes it ideal for use in rooms with a wide range of lighting conditions.

Battery life

The battery life of a robot vacuum cleaner's life is vital to its performance. It depends on how often you utilize it, the amount of time it is spent charging and running, and the type of debris it picks up. A good robot will return to its dock and recharge when it is required. Regularly cleaning the brushes and removing hairs from the suction system will prolong the life of your battery robot. Cleansing the device will also decrease its energy consumption.

Most robots utilize lithium-ion batteries, which provide an excellent power density and long cycle life. However, older models used nickel-metal hydride battery, which have shorter battery lifespans and require longer recharge times. Switch to a Lithium-ion model when your robot is a nickel-metal-hydride model for better performance.

Think about placing your robot in a dry and cool area, and clean the area of liquid hazards, such as spills or water bottles that have been opened. Liquids may damage electronic components and reduce battery performance, which can result in premature failure.

A well-maintained robotic system can last for up to four years, depending on its brand and model. Regular maintenance involves cleaning the wheels of debris and examining for sharp objects and blockages and regularly cleaning mop heads. Moreover you should clean the vacuum's dust bin and empty it after each use. Examine the battery for signs that it is worn out.
